Understanding the Unique Scheduling Challenges for Cambridge Hospital Settings

Small healthcare businesses operating within hospital contexts in Cambridge face distinct scheduling challenges that require specialized solutions. These organizations must balance the need for operational efficiency with the imperative to provide high-quality, patient-centered care in a highly regulated environment. Understanding these unique challenges is the first step toward implementing effective scheduling services.

  • Regulatory Compliance: Cambridge healthcare providers must navigate federal regulations like HIPAA alongside Massachusetts-specific healthcare laws, requiring scheduling systems that maintain strict data privacy while facilitating necessary information sharing.
  • Resource Optimization: Limited specialized equipment and facilities must be scheduled efficiently to maximize utilization without creating bottlenecks or extended patient wait times.
  • Multi-disciplinary Coordination: Healthcare delivery often involves coordinating multiple specialists, support staff, and resources, making schedule management particularly complex in hospital settings.
  • Fluctuating Demand Patterns: Cambridge hospitals experience variable patient volumes influenced by seasonal factors, university schedules, and public health trends that require responsive scheduling approaches.
  • Staff Preference Management: Maintaining employee satisfaction and reducing burnout through appropriate scheduling is crucial in the competitive Cambridge healthcare job market, where talent retention is challenging.

Regulatory Compliance in Cambridge Hospital Scheduling

Navigating the complex regulatory environment is a significant concern for small healthcare businesses operating in Cambridge hospitals. Massachusetts has specific healthcare regulations that impact scheduling practices, in addition to federal requirements like HIPAA and the Affordable Care Act. Scheduling services must incorporate compliance safeguards to protect both the organization and its patients while maintaining operational efficiency.

  • Massachusetts Nurse Staffing Laws: State regulations regarding nurse-to-patient ratios and mandatory overtime limitations must be factored into hospital scheduling systems.
  • Patient Privacy Protections: Scheduling services must maintain HIPAA compliance while facilitating efficient appointment management and information sharing.
  • Fair Labor Standards: Cambridge employment regulations regarding break periods, overtime, and shift differentials need to be automatically enforced through scheduling systems.
  • Credentialing Verification: Scheduling solutions should verify that healthcare providers are appropriately credentialed and privileged before assigning them to specific roles or procedures.
  • Documentation Requirements: Systems should maintain auditable records of scheduling decisions, changes, and approvals to demonstrate compliance during regulatory reviews.

Optimizing Staff Scheduling for Enhanced Patient Care

The ultimate goal of effective scheduling in Cambridge hospitals is to enhance patient care through optimal staffing patterns. Well-designed scheduling services can match staff availability and skills with patient needs while maintaining appropriate coverage for all hospital functions. For small healthcare businesses, this optimization is particularly important as they often operate with more limited staff resources than larger institutions.

  • Skill-Based Scheduling: Matching staff skills and specializations to specific patient needs ensures the right expertise is available at the right time, improving care quality and efficiency.
  • Demand-Based Staffing: Analyzing historical patient volume patterns allows for predictive scheduling that aligns staffing levels with anticipated demand across different times and departments.
  • Continuity of Care: Scheduling systems that prioritize consistent provider-patient relationships when possible enhance communication and improve patient outcomes.
  • Fatigue Management: Intelligent scheduling that prevents excessive consecutive shifts and monitors total working hours helps prevent burnout and associated clinical errors.
  • Collaborative Care Teams: Scheduling that ensures complementary skills are present across shifts supports interdisciplinary care approaches that benefit complex patients.

Integrating Scheduling with Other Hospital Systems

For maximum effectiveness, scheduling services for small healthcare businesses in Cambridge hospitals should integrate seamlessly with other operational systems. This integration creates unified workflows, eliminates redundant data entry, and provides comprehensive visibility across functions. Well-integrated systems enhance both operational efficiency and the quality of information available for decision-making.

  • Electronic Health Records: Scheduling systems that connect with EHR platforms ensure that appointment information is automatically reflected in patient records, creating a complete care timeline.
  • Human Resources Systems: Integration with HR databases streamlines onboarding, ensures credential verification, and maintains accurate staff information across platforms.
  • Billing and Revenue Cycle: Connected scheduling and billing systems reduce coding errors, accelerate claims processing, and improve financial performance.
  • Equipment and Resource Management: Linking scheduling with inventory and asset management ensures that necessary supplies and equipment are available when needed.
  • Time and Attendance Tracking: Integrated time tracking simplifies payroll processing and provides accurate records for labor cost analysis and compliance reporting.

3. What integration capabilities should I look for in a hospital scheduling system?

When selecting a scheduling system for Cambridge hospital operations, prioritize robust integration capabilities with electronic health records (EHR), human resources systems, payroll platforms, time and attendance tracking, and resource management systems. Look for standardized API connections, HL7 compatibility for healthcare data exchange, secure single sign-on capabilities, and configurable data mapping tools. Additionally, evaluate the vendor’s experience with integrating their scheduling solution in similar healthcare environments and their willingness to support custom integrations when needed. Comprehensive integration reduces duplicate data entry, improves information accuracy, and creates unified workflows across systems.

4. How can scheduling software improve staff satisfaction in hospital settings?

Scheduling software improves staff satisfaction through several mechanisms. Self-service features allow healthcare professionals to indicate preferences, request time off, and participate in shift exchanges, increasing their sense of control. Fairness algorithms ensure equitable distribution of desirable and less desirable shifts across the staff. Advanced notice of schedules enables better work-life planning, while mobile access provides convenience and flexibility. Additionally, optimized schedules that prevent excessive consecutive shifts and maintain appropriate staffing levels reduce burnout and workplace stress.
